Doctrinal Statement

Inspiration of Scripture

We believe that all of Scripture which consists of the Old and New Testaments are the supernatural inspiration of God and are the infallible and inerrant Word of God. The Bible is the final rule and authority for faith and practice for the believer.


The Trinity
We believe that the Trinity eternally exists in three Persons as the Father, the Son, and the Holy Spirit and that these three are one God who is omnipotent, omniscient, and omnipresent. God the Father is completely sovereign over all creation and is the sustainer of all life. In Him we move and have our being.

Jesus Christ (life and ministry)
We believe that Jesus Christ is the eternal Son of God who came into this world according to prophecy to redeem mankind back from a lost state of sinfulness and separation from God. He is fully God and fully man. He was born of a virgin and lived a sinless life that became the provision for the atonement of sin. He died, was resurrected on the third day, and ascended to the right hand of the Father and is coming again in the last days.

Jesus Christ (atonement)
We believe that it is only through the sacrificial death of Jesus Christ on the cross of Calvary that mankind receives full forgiveness of sins and is brought back into a right standing and relationship with God. It is the gift of God and must be received by faith. It is not of works that anyone should boast. It is through the atonement of Jesus Christ that mankind can be saved from the wrath of God.

Holy Spirit (person and work)
We believe that the Holy Spirit is the eternal Third Person of the Trinity. At salvation the Holy Spirit indwells each believer and seals them for salvation and becomes the deposit and guarantee of our heavenly and eternal inheritance. He is also the means of which the believer is to be empowered so as to walk and live in Him to bear His fruit to the glory of God.

Holy Spirit (baptism and gifts)
We believe that at the moment of salvation, the believer is baptized by the Holy Spirit and is therefore is placed and united into the Body of Christ. The baptism of the Holy Spirit is a one-time event. There is no second baptism or second blessing to be sought after. A believer receives ALL of the Spirit at salvation. The gifts of the Holy Spirit are given to the Body of Christ for the edification of the Body. However, some of the gifts were temporary sign gifts that are no longer normal and necessary. For instance, speaking in and interpretation of tongues, are under this category of temporary sign gifts.

Man (creation, fall, eternal destiny)
We believe that mankind was originally created in the image and likeness of God but because of the fall of man at the Garden of Eden, all are born with a sin nature and are consequently in a totally depraved state. Due to this depravity mankind is separated from God and have become objects of wrath by nature and are under His condemnation. The wages of sin is death and all who remain in the depraved state are destined for judgment and eternal hell.

Salvation (work and subsequent life)
We believe that, because of the total depravity of man, he is in need of a Savior who is the lord Jesus Christ. Salvation is the gift of God and is by grace through faith, not of works that anyone should boast. Upon receiving this gift of eternal life, one is born again and can now enter the Kingdom of God. Furthermore, although salvation is not obtained by works, God has prepared works in advance for those who are created in Christ Jesus to do. A true saving faith will result in a life that issues in appropriate behavior and a manifestation of good works.

The Church (its nature, mission and polity)
We believe that the Church of Jesus Christ is made up of those who are baptized into the Body of Christ at salvation by the Holy Spirit. The Church consists of the local group of believers who meet for fellowship and edification and also the universal Body of Christ which consists of all believers throughout the world. The Church, which means "a group of called out ones," are to be separate and set apart from the wickedness of this world system while at the same time are called to fulfill the great commission which is to go and evangelize making disciples of the nations in the name of the Lord Jesus Christ being light and salt to the world.

The Ordinances (Baptism Lord's supper)
We believe that Water Baptism and the Lord s Supper are two sacraments of the Church. Water Baptism is by immersion in the name of the father, Son, and Holy Spirit and is not a means of salvation but is an outward sign of an inward confession of faith in Christ. The Lord s Supper is done in remembrance of the Lord s body being broken and blood being shed on our behalf. The elements of the communion are not the literal body and blood of Jesus but are symbolic in nature. The Lord s Supper is not a means of salvation but is a commemoration of our Lord s sacrifice and provision.

The Second Coming
We believe that following the great tribulation that lasts seven years will see the literal, visible return and Second Coming of the Lord Jesus Christ. He will then establish and rule His millennial Kingdom and satan will be bound. The eternal state of the saved, those who have placed their faith in Christ, upon death will be ushered immediately into the presence of the Lord in heaven. However, those who refuse to place their faith for forgiveness of sin in Christ, are still under the condemnation of God s wrath in their totally depraved state and consequently at death will be ushered immediately into hell with weeping and gnashing of teeth to await the final judgment where they will be thrown into the lake of fire for all eternity.
